Consumer Trends Driving Change in Dairy Processing
1. Plant-based alternatives: With the rise of plant-based diets and concerns over the environmental impact of traditional dairy farming, consumers are increasingly turning to plant-based alternatives such as almond milk, coconut yogurt, and oat cheese. Dairy processing companies must innovate and introduce plant-based products to cater to this growing market segment.
2. Clean label products: Consumers are more conscious than ever about the ingredients in their food. They are opting for products with clean labels, free from artificial flavors, colors, and preservatives. Dairy processing companies must reformulate their products to meet these clean label standards and gain consumer trust.
3. Convenience: Busy lifestyles mean consumers are looking for convenient and on-the-go options. Dairy processing companies can capitalize on this trend by offering single-serve packaging, ready-to-eat meals, and grab-and-go snacks to cater to the needs of busy consumers.
4. Health and wellness: With an increased focus on health and wellness, consumers are seeking dairy products that offer functional benefits such as probiotics, protein, and vitamins. Dairy processing companies can develop products that cater to these specific health needs and position themselves as a trusted source of nutritious options.
5. Sustainability and ethical practices: Consumers are becoming more environmentally conscious and are looking for dairy products that are sustainably sourced and produced. Dairy processing companies can implement sustainable practices such as reducing water usage, implementing waste management systems, and sourcing ingredients from ethical suppliers to meet the demands of eco-conscious consumers.
Adapting to Changing Consumer Lifestyles
1. Product innovation: Dairy processing companies must invest in research and development to create innovative products that cater to the changing preferences of consumers. This could include developing new flavors, textures, and formats to appeal to a wider audience.
2. Marketing and branding: To communicate with consumers effectively, dairy processing companies must invest in marketing and branding strategies that resonate with their target audience. This could involve showcasing the company’s commitment to sustainability, health, and convenience through advertising campaigns, social media presence, and influencer partnerships.
3. Supply chain optimization: To meet the demands of changing consumer lifestyles, dairy processing companies must optimize their supply chain to ensure efficiency and sustainability. This could involve streamlining production processes, reducing waste, and implementing traceability measures to maintain quality and transparency throughout the supply chain.
4. Consumer engagement: Building relationships with consumers is essential for dairy processing companies to understand their preferences and adapt to changing trends. This could involve conducting surveys, focus groups, and taste tests to gather feedback and insights that can inform product development and marketing strategies.
5. Collaboration and partnerships: To stay ahead of the curve, dairy processing companies can collaborate with other industry players, such as suppliers, retailers, and foodservice providers, to exchange knowledge, resources, and best practices. By working together, companies can leverage their strengths and drive innovation in the dairy sector.
6. Technology adoption: Embracing technology is crucial for dairy processing companies to streamline operations, enhance product quality, and meet the demands of tech-savvy consumers. This could involve implementing automation, artificial intelligence, and data analytics to optimize production processes and improve decision-making.
